Take time to interview multiple advisors to find someone whose approach aligns with your situation.
Look for advisors who provide clear, written documentation of their fees and investment recommendations before you commit. A reputable financial advisor will explain their credentials, discuss potential conflicts of interest, and be willing to answer questions about their process. Be cautious of advisors who pressure you to make quick decisions, guarantee specific returns, or recommend overly complex products you don't understand. Verify their registration status through official regulatory channels rather than relying solely on their claims.

Start by verifying any advisor's registration status through the SEC's Investment Adviser Public Disclosure (IAPD) database or your state regulator. Ask directly about their licenses and credentials, and request documentation before scheduling a consultation.
Ask about their fee structure, whether they're a fiduciary, their investment philosophy, what services they offer, and how they'll communicate with you. Request references and clarify how often you'll review your plan together.
A fiduciary is legally required to prioritize your interests above their own, while a non-fiduciary advisor only needs to recommend suitable products. Fiduciary status is an important protection for you as a client.
Look for clear communication, transparent fee disclosures, willingness to explain their recommendations, and verifiable credentials. Be wary of advisors who avoid discussing fees, pressure you into decisions, or make guaranteed return promises.
